/**
* The XpmInitTemplate module.
*
* It is re-exported publicly by `index.js`.
* 'xpm init --template' imports it via the `main` property of `package.json`,
* instantiates it with the current context, which includes the log and
* the configurations, then invokes the `run()` method.
*/

// Provided:
// language (c, c++)
// buildGenerator (cmake, meson)
// Computed:
// fileExtension (c, cpp)
// ============================================================================
// The result is in the properties map:
// context.config.properties[key] = value
// The description is shown when '?' is entered as selection.
const propertiesDefinitions = {
target: {
label: 'Target',
description: 'Select the target architecture',
type: 'select',
items: {
'cortex-m7f': 'Cortex-M7F (mps2-an500)',
'cortex-m0': 'Cortex-M0 (mps2-an385)',
'cortex-a15': 'Cortex-A15 (virt AArch32)',
'cortex-a72': 'Cortex-A72 (virt AArch64)',
'riscv-rv32imac': 'RV32 (virt RISC-V 32-bit)',
'riscv-rv64imafdc': 'RV64 (virt RISC-V 64-bit)'
},
default: 'cortex-m7f',
isMandatory: true
},
language: {
label: 'Programming language',
description: 'Select the preferred programming language',
type: 'select',
items: {
c: 'C for the application files',
cpp: 'C++ for the application files'
},
default: 'cpp',
isMandatory: false
},
buildGenerator: {
label: 'Build System',
description: 'Select the tool to generate the builds',
type: 'select',
items: {
cmake: 'The CMake build system',
meson: 'The Meson build system'
},
default: 'cmake',
isMandatory: false
}
}
export { propertiesDefinitions as properties }
